Résumé
The term 'phenomenology of dialogue' has been used in Professor Goutam Biswas' book 'Art as Dialogue' in the context of dialogical explication of aesthetic experience. In this book, I have problematised the issue of epistemological monism so far as phenomenological approach is concerned. Through the comparative study of the trajectories of Martin Buber, Mikhail Bakhtin and Emmanuel Levinas, I have projected the possibility of an alternative paradigm to end the tension between agent-oriented and participant-oriented view of intentional structure of consciousness and thus set a trend, which is called Phenomenology Of Dialogue. Dr.
Anjana Bhattacharjee, the author of this book, Is Principal of Ramanuj Gupta Degree College, Silchar. Born in Guwahati in 1977, she passed her M. A. Degree in Philosophy from Assam University, Silchar in 2000. She was awarded the Ph. D degree by Assam University, Silchar in 2008. Her love for Phenomenology made her mind to work on a revisited theory of Intentionality thesis. As a lover of music, she also qualified herself in Masters of Music and was awarded position in all over India.
